Use With Intention — Not Everywhere
It’s not universal. Avoid dropping Christmas Plate SVG. Kitchen Quote SVG into formal corporate branding, dense infographics, or text-heavy Facebook ads — its charm gets lost, and visual competition dilutes your message. Steer clear on low-contrast backgrounds (e.g., light gray on white), overly minimal brands that rely on stark geometry, or mobile-first assets smaller than 200px wide — test readability early. And never assume it pairs well with every font; I found it sang alongside serif and script fonts but clashed slightly with aggressive sans serifs unless carefully spaced.
Practical Brand Designer Notes
- Test it against your full brand color palette — especially black, white, and primary accent tones.
- Check grayscale usage: does it retain shape and legibility in black-and-white printables?
- Drop it into real campaign mockups — website headers, Instagram carousels, Canva templates — before finalizing layouts.
- Preview on mobile screens: does the plate motif stay legible? Does the quote remain scannable?
- Compare spacing and balance beside competitor visuals — does it feel distinct yet on-brand?
- Pair it with serif, sans serif, script, and display fonts to confirm typographic harmony.
- Verify commercial license terms — essential for client work, digital product visuals, or paid ads.
